ONT Farm Market News PM Livestock Summary for April 26 Here is the Country Auction Report as collected by the Beef Farmers of Ontario Tuesday. FED CATTLE: There were 1,057 head on offer at Brussels and OLEX. At Brussels, a good offering of well-fed steers and heifers sold $2.00-$3.00 higher. Cows sold on a good, active trade at steady prices. At OLEX, cows sold actively at strong prices. Veal sold at fully steady prices. Large Steers:$170.00 - $180.00 Medium Steers:$165.00 - $170.00 Large Heifers:$170.00 - $180.00 Medium Heifers:$165.00 - $170.00 Cows:$76.00 - $121.50 Veal over 450 lbs:$167.50 - $196.00 * REPLACEMENT CATTLE: There were 1,200 head on offer at the Ontario Stockyards. At an all-vaccinated sale, stockers sold at sharply stronger prices. Large & Medium Steers over 900 lbs:$170.78 - $187.33 Large & Medium Steers 700-800 lbs:$209.25 - $243.75 Large & Medium Steers 500-600 lbs:$264.00 - $279.50 Large & Medium Heifers over 800 lbs:$157.71 - $164.87 Large & Medium Heifers 600-700 lbs:$187.00 - $227.00 Large & Medium Heifers 500-600 lbs:$197.00 - $226.00 *From Ontario Pork: *Quebec's average price on Monday was $198.24 per ckg D.W. 100 index. *The previous markets day's CME Constructed (201) price was $102.94 U.S. per cwt. D.W. *Compared to the previous day this was up $0.93
